AN artisan coffee roastery based in Colchester has been specially selected by a television star for an award.
Primo Coffee and Tea was chosen by entrepreneur and star of Dragon's Den, Theo Paphitis, to be one of the latest recipients of the prestigious SBS Twitter prize.
As a prize for being selected, the businessman retweeted Primo's account to his 500,000 followers.
The award is designed to raise the profile of indepedent businesses and promote small companies throughout the UK.
The owners of Primo will also have a chance to meet Theo in February at a big winners event.
Robert Ingram-Smith, who took over the business just over a year ago with twins Peter and James Jordan, said: "We’re absolutely thrilled to have been picked by Theo and are excited about what membership of this exclusive club of winners will mean to us."
Primo Coffee and Tea supply hand-roasted coffee to cafes and restaurants throughout Essex and Suffolk.
